AUCKLAND ACADEMY OF DANCE
TERMS & CONDITIONS
MAY 2023

 

Enrolment

A.1  Enrolment is for the period of one year of four terms. If a student wishes to withdraw before the year is complete Auckland Academy of Dance must be notified in writing, with the date of withdrawal being no earlier than the date of notification.

 

Fees Policies & Procedures

1.1  Term Fees are payable in full by the first day of each term unless prior payment arrangements have been made. A Late Fee of $25 may be charged.

1.2  Term Fees are based on an average of nine weeks per term, with a minimum number of eight weeks, to take into consideration statutory holidays. There is no extra charge for a ten-week term.

1.3  Term Fees left unpaid at the end of each term may be put in the hands of a debt collector and you will be liable for any additional costs associated with collection and recovery.

​

Refund Policies & Procedures

2.1   Refunds are not given for students who have enrolled but do not attend class. Refunds may be available for students who are absent from class due to illness, injury or personal circumstances provided that students are absent for more than 3 consecutive weeks and the office has been informed at the time. Refunds are not given for students who are absent for holidays.

2.2 Partial term fees will be calculated on the basis of a $25 admin fee being charged, and the classes not attended deducted pro rata on the basis of the minimum eight-week guarantee. Students who have left the school and wish to return will need to re-enrol, and Auckland Academy of Dance reserves the right not to accept them.

2.3In cases of illness or injury, or class cancellation one make-up class per term can be arranged. All make up classes must be within the same term and only in classes where positions are available and subject to teacher approval.

Class Uniform Policy

3.1   All students must be appropriately dressed for class with the correct dance footwear.  No primary or secondary school uniforms are to be worn and no excess jewellery is to be worn in class.

3.2   All students, except adults, must purchase and wear the correct Auckland Academy of Dance regulation uniform for their grade and/or genre within the first term of starting classes.  Hair should be neatly groomed and secured off the dancer’s face.

3.3   Any student inappropriately dressed or groomed will not be able to participate in class activities for health and safety reasons.

3.4   All students should bring a water bottle to each class. For health and hygiene reasons the kitchen cannot provide glasses for general use.

Health, Safety, Injury & Medical Conditions Policies & Procedures

5.1   Auckland Academy of Dance is not liable for any personal injury sustained or any loss or damage of personal property whilst on the premises.

5.2   Auckland Academy of Dance will aim to provide a safe learning environment to reduce the risk of injury. It should be recognised by all students, parents/guardians that dance by its very nature carries a risk of injury or accident.

5.3   Auckland Academy of Dance provides qualified and/or experienced dance teachers, who actively promote safe dance practice. This being the case it should be realised that injuries do occur from time to time and students must accept this element of risk.

5.4   It is the student, parent/caregiver's responsibility to notify the teacher before the class starts of any prior injury, medical condition, or treatment which may affect a student’s participation in class.

5.5   A first aid kit is available to any student through their teacher or at reception. Auckland Academy of Dance does not provide anyone with Panadol, ibuprofen, or the equivalent, or administer any medication without prior written consent from a parent/caregiver.

5.6   If an injury occurs at the school Auckland Academy of Dance has a register of Notifiable Events so that records can be made of any injuries should ACC or other government agencies require information in the future.

5.7   Auckland Academy of Dance students are under supervision whilst in class time only, While we endeavor to provide a safe environment, staff cannot be responsible for students outside of their allocated class time

Examinations, Presentations and Tests

7.1   All syllabi for Ballet, Contemporary, Jazz, Hip Hop, and Tap are taught with the intention of students working towards sitting an examination during the course of the year. Students will be entered into examinations at the discretion of the teacher in consultation with students and parents/caregivers.

7.2   Examination fees and Exam Rehearsals are in addition to term fees. Exam fees are only refundable according to the relevant Syllabus Body’s Terms and Conditions. AAD Exam rehearsal fees are refundable less a $25 Admin fee.

​

Concert & Costume Policies & Procedures.

8.1   It is not compulsory for a student to be involved in the annual concert performances, however, it is strongly encouraged.

Students participating in the concert are required to attend extra rehearsals, dress rehearsals, and all performances.

8.2 Parents and caregivers are permitted backstage and in the changing room area if they are an allocated helper for that performance. Non-helpers are not permitted backstage. All children are supervised during concert rehearsals and performances.

8.3  Each dancer must complete a Concert Consent form signed by a parent/caregiver in order to participate in the Concert. Consent fees are non-refundable.

8.4   Costs of costumes for the concert can be anywhere from $75-$150+ per costume and remain the property of the dancer. From time to time, costumes are hired and must be returned to the studio.

Costume deposits are non-refundable.

8.5   Any student with unpaid Term Fees at the time of the concert will not be eligible to participate.

Photography & Videoing of Students

9.1   Photograph or videoing of students in class and at concerts is not permitted. This is to ensure the safety and wellbeing of each individual and to comply with the Privacy Act 1993 regulations.

9.2   Parents/caregivers may film their own child in class during Watching Week which is usually the last week of each month and will be advised.

​

Choreography

10.1 Choreography for classes, performances, and competition remains the artistic and intellectual property of Auckland Academy of Dance and /or the syllabus providers. Choreography must not be copied or used without the prior permission of the Auckland Academy of Dance.

10.2 Students who leave the Academy are not permitted to perform choreography that was developed specifically for them or as part of a team/group/crew by Auckland Academy of Dance teachers without prior permission.
